Euro 2016, from 10/06 to 10/07/2016 drew 2 billion live unique viewers for the games, according to UEFA data released on 15/12/2016. This is about 100 million more viewers than for Euro 2012. The 2016 edition, for the first time, had 24 teams instead of 16 in the final tournament, with 20 more games of which 18 were broadcast live.

The total cumulative live audience of Euro 2016 was 4.972 billion viewers according to UEFA, representing an increase of 28.4% compared to Euro 2012 (3.873 billion) and 26.2% compared to the Euro 2008 (3.939 billion). The average audience per game was 108.4 million viewers throughout the competition, and 141 million viewers for the 27 games played in the 21:00 CET time slot.

The Euro 2016 final, won by Portugal over France (1-0, a.e.t.) at the Stade de France (Saint-Denis), drew 284.4 million viewers on average throughout the world, on 10/07/2016 (kick-off at 21:00 CET). 600 million people watched a portion of the extra time of this final.
